Searchable Public-Key Encryption With Cryptographic Reverse Firewalls for Cloud Storage

被引:15
|
作者
Zhou, Yuyang [1 ]
Hu, Zhebin [1 ]
Li, Fagen [1 ]
机构
[1] Univ Elect Sci & Technol China, Sch Comp Sci & Engn, Chengdu 611731, Peoples R China
基金
中国国家自然科学基金;
关键词
Cloud computing; Servers; Cryptography; Encryption; Resists; Public key; Search problems; Searchable public-key encryption; cryptographic reverse firewall; chosen keyword attack; keyword guessing attack; exfiltration-resistant; cloud storage; KEYWORD GUESSING ATTACKS; SYMMETRIC-ENCRYPTION; SCHEME; SECURE;
D O I
10.1109/TCC.2021.3095498
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In order to protect data privacy in cloud storage, sensitive data is encrypted before being uploaded to a cloud server. How to retrieve ciphertext safely and effectively has become a problem. Public key encryption with keyword search (PEKS) realizes the retrieval of ciphertexts in clouds without disclosing secret information. However, most PEKS protocols can not resist an keyword guessing attack (KGA) launched by untrusted cloud servers. Meanwhile, these protocols are unable to detect vulnerabilities, resulting in information leakage. In this article, we design a searchable public-key encryption with cryptographic reverse firewalls (SPKE-CRF), and use the JPBC library to implement the protocol. Security analysis shows that the SPKE-CRF protocol can resist a chosen keyword attack (CKA), a KGA, and an algorithm substitution attack (ASA) without secure channels. Performance analysis shows that the SPKE-CRF protocol has a significant communication and computational cost advantage while being resistant to the KGA and ASA from malicious insider attackers in cloud environments. Therefore, our SPKE-CRF protocol is secure and efficient for cloud storage.
引用
收藏
页码:383 / 396
页数:14
相关论文
共 50 条
  • [1] Generic Construction: Cryptographic Reverse Firewalls for Public Key Encryption With Keyword Search in Cloud Storage
    Ming, Yang
    Liu, Hang
    Wang, Chenhao
    Zhao, Yi
    [J]. IEEE TRANSACTIONS ON CLOUD COMPUTING, 2024, 12 (02) : 405 - 418
  • [2] Certificateless public key encryption with cryptographic reverse firewalls
    Zhou, Yuyang
    Guo, Jing
    Li, Fagen
    [J]. JOURNAL OF SYSTEMS ARCHITECTURE, 2020, 109
  • [3] Searchable Public-Key Encryption with Data Sharing in Dynamic Groups for Mobile Cloud Storage
    Xia, Qi
    Ni, Jianbing
    Kanpogninge, Ansuura John Bosco Aristotle
    Gee, James C.
    [J]. JOURNAL OF UNIVERSAL COMPUTER SCIENCE, 2015, 21 (03) : 440 - 453
  • [4] Lattice-based searchable public-key encryption scheme for secure cloud storage
    Xie, Run
    Xu, Chunxiang
    He, Chanlian
    Zhang, Xiaojun
    [J]. INTERNATIONAL JOURNAL OF WEB AND GRID SERVICES, 2018, 14 (01) : 3 - 20
  • [5] Efficient public-key searchable encryption against inside keyword guessing attacks for cloud storage
    Wu, Axin
    Li, Fagen
    Xin, Xiangjun
    Zhang, Yinghui
    Zhu, Jianhao
    [J]. JOURNAL OF SYSTEMS ARCHITECTURE, 2024, 149
  • [6] Hidden-Token Searchable Public-Key Encryption
    Zuo, Cong
    Shao, Jun
    Liu, Zhe
    Ling, Yun
    Wei, Guiyi
    [J]. 2017 16TH IEEE INTERNATIONAL CONFERENCE ON TRUST, SECURITY AND PRIVACY IN COMPUTING AND COMMUNICATIONS / 11TH IEEE INTERNATIONAL CONFERENCE ON BIG DATA SCIENCE AND ENGINEERING / 14TH IEEE INTERNATIONAL CONFERENCE ON EMBEDDED SOFTWARE AND SYSTEMS, 2017, : 248 - 254
  • [7] Lightweight Searchable Public-Key Encryption for Cloud-Assisted Wireless Sensor Networks
    Xu, Peng
    He, Shuanghong
    Wang, Wei
    Susilo, Willy
    Jin, Hai
    [J]. IEEE TRANSACTIONS ON INDUSTRIAL INFORMATICS, 2018, 14 (08) : 3712 - 3723
  • [8] Security-enhanced public-key authenticated searchable encryption
    Cheng, Leixiao
    Qin, Jing
    Feng, Feng
    Meng, Fei
    [J]. INFORMATION SCIENCES, 2023, 647
  • [9] Multi-keyword ranked searchable public-key encryption
    Hu, Chengyu
    Yang, Bo
    Liu, Pengtao
    [J]. INTERNATIONAL JOURNAL OF GRID AND UTILITY COMPUTING, 2015, 6 (3-4) : 221 - 231
  • [10] Trapdoor Security Lattice-Based Public-Key Searchable Encryption with a Designated Cloud Server
    Zhang, Xiaojun
    Xu, Chunxiang
    [J]. WIRELESS PERSONAL COMMUNICATIONS, 2018, 100 (03) : 907 - 921